Output 68321af640931618c36a3560a66bd9f789bbad342863c032d73fbb02d56e0d25:22

value
20000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85eb7e0652cfb059c7a05e49b10c34c3051e779251f1c996e04c843ffe35297d
address
bc1psh4hupjje7c9n3aqteymzrp5cvz3uauj28cun9hqfjzrll34997sgsg9uy
transaction
68321af640931618c36a3560a66bd9f789bbad342863c032d73fbb02d56e0d25